Cape Town Leads African Cities in “Cent-Millionaire” Count, Says Report
CAPE TOWN, South Africa (AP) — Cape Town has overtaken Johannesburg and Cairo to become the African city with the highest number of residents holding at least $100 million in investable assets, according to a new report.
Wealthy Cities in Africa: key Findings
The “World’s Wealthiest Cities 2025” report, released by Henley & Partners in collaboration with New World Wealth, identifies nine African cities among the 141 global urban centers with the most “cent-millionaires.” The report defines “heritage” as an individual’s liquid investable assets, including listed company shares, cash, and cryptocurrencies, excluding real estate.
The report highlights the importance of cent-millionaires in wealth creation, noting that many companies in the Fortune 500, S&P 500, FTSE 100, and Nikkei 225 were founded by individuals who later achieved this status.
South Africa Dominates, but Trends Vary
South Africa boasts the highest number of cities on the list, reflecting its status as the continent’s most industrialized nation. Though, the report indicates shifting trends in wealth concentration.
While cape Town saw its cent-millionaire population rise to 34, up from 26 in 2023, Johannesburg experienced a decline, with its number falling from 27 to 24. Researchers attribute this shift to migration patterns, with wealthy individuals moving to other South African cities or abroad. The Cape Winelands region also saw an increase,reaching 18 cent-millionaires.
Other African Cities on the List
Besides the South African cities, Marrakech, Morocco, has 14 cent-millionaires, although the report notes a decline. Umhlanga & Ballito, South Africa, and Lagos, Nigeria, both have 12. Casablanca, Morocco, has 11, as dose Nairobi, Kenya.
African Cities Ranked by Cent-Millionaires
Here’s a breakdown of the top African cities by their number of cent-millionaire residents,according to the Henley & Partners report:
| City | Country | Number of cent-Millionaires |
|---|---|---|
| Cape Town | South Africa | 34 |
| Cairo | Egypt | 27 |
| Johannesburg | South Africa | 24 |
| cape Winelands | South Africa | 18 |
| Marrakech | Morocco | 14 |
| Umhlanga & Ballito | South Africa | 12 |
| Lagos | Nigeria | 12 |
| Casablanca | Morocco | 11 |
| Nairobi | Kenya | 11 |
Source: Henley & Partners
Global Wealth Hubs
New York City leads the global ranking with 818 cent-millionaires,followed by the San Francisco Bay Area (San francisco and Silicon Valley) with 756,and Los Angeles with 516. London (352) and Hong Kong (346) round out the top five.
